效率提升300%?智能视频采集工具让内容创作者告别重复劳动
【免费下载链接】douyin-downloader项目地址: https://gitcode.com/GitHub_Trending/do/douyin-downloader
在数字内容创作领域,视频素材的采集效率直接决定了内容生产的速度。传统的手动下载方式如同用吸管饮水,面对海量视频资源时显得力不从心——单个视频平均耗时3分钟,批量处理50个视频需要2.5小时,且水印去除、格式转换等后续工作还需额外投入时间。而智能视频采集技术的出现,就像将吸管换成了消防水管,通过自动化流程和并行处理能力,将同样的工作压缩至15分钟内完成。本文将从问题诊断、方案解析、实战应用、进阶技巧到未来展望五个维度,全面剖析智能视频采集技术的工作原理与应用方法,帮助创作者构建高效的内容采集流水线。
一、诊断视频采集痛点:传统方法的四大效率瓶颈
视频采集工作中存在的效率损耗,如同工厂生产线上的四个堵塞节点,每个环节都会造成整体流程的停滞。首先是链接解析的碎片化,创作者需要在浏览器、下载工具间反复切换,如同厨师在不同灶台间来回奔波,平均每处理10个视频就要经历20次以上的窗口切换。其次是资源获取的单一性,传统工具往往只能下载视频主体,背景音乐、封面图片等关联资源需要单独获取,就像购买家具时只能单件采购,无法享受打包服务。
更严重的是网络波动的致命影响,一次连接中断就可能导致数小时的工作成果付诸东流,这种体验堪比用漏勺舀水——越是努力效率越低。最后是文件管理的混乱性,大量视频随意堆砌在文件夹中,后期查找特定内容时如同在图书馆的乱书堆里寻宝。数据显示,传统采集方式中,实际有效下载时间仅占总耗时的35%,其余65%都消耗在重复操作和错误处理上。
二、解析智能采集方案:三大核心技术原理与优势
智能视频采集工具之所以能实现效率飞跃,源于其内部的"三引擎联动"架构,如同高性能汽车的发动机、变速箱与刹车系统协同工作。链接解析引擎采用多模式识别技术,能够自动区分视频链接、用户主页、直播间等不同类型的URL,其原理类似邮件系统自动分拣不同类型的邮件。该引擎内置了200+平台的解析规则,通过正则表达式与DOM解析相结合的方式,从网页结构中精准提取视频资源地址,解析准确率达99.2%。
多线程下载引擎则采用了类似餐厅"多桌服务"的工作模式,将下载任务分解为多个子任务并行处理。不同于传统工具的"单线程排队"机制,智能工具可同时发起5-10个下载请求(可配置),并通过动态任务调度算法实时调整各线程的资源分配,就像交通系统中的智能信号灯,始终保持最高通行效率。实测数据显示,在100Mbps网络环境下,8线程配置可达到95Mbps的实际下载速度,资源利用率提升300%。
断点续传技术是保障下载稳定性的关键,其原理如同编织毛衣时的"防脱线"设计——系统会将已下载的视频数据定期保存为临时文件,即使发生网络中断,重启后也能从断点继续,避免从头开始。技术实现上,工具通过HTTP Range请求头实现字节级别的断点定位,配合本地数据库记录下载状态,确保断点续传的准确性。这一功能使网络不稳定环境下的下载成功率从58%提升至97%。
三、实战图形界面操作:从安装到下载的四步可视化流程
1. 环境准备(5分钟)
从项目仓库克隆代码并安装依赖,这一步如同为智能工厂铺设基础设施:
git clone https://gitcode.com/GitHub_Trending/do/douyin-downloader cd douyin-downloader pip install -r requirements.txt完成后双击运行"run.py"启动图形界面,初始界面会显示工具版本信息和系统检测结果,确保Python环境(3.8+)、网络连接等基础条件满足运行要求。
2. 配置参数设置(3分钟)
在主界面的"设置"标签页中,用户可完成三项核心配置:下载路径设置(建议选择剩余空间大于10GB的磁盘分区)、并发线程数(普通PC建议设置4-6线程)、文件命名规则(支持{作者}{日期}{标题}等变量组合)。界面右侧提供了配置模板选择功能,新手用户可直接选用"标准配置",高级用户则可自定义更多参数如超时时间、重试次数等。配置完成后点击"保存配置"按钮,系统会自动生成config.yml文件并提示配置生效。
3. 任务创建与执行(2分钟)
切换到"下载"标签页,在输入框中粘贴抖音视频链接(支持单个视频、用户主页或直播间链接),点击"解析"按钮。工具会在3秒内完成链接分析,并在下方列表中显示可下载资源(视频、音乐、封面等)。用户可通过勾选框选择需要下载的资源类型,然后点击"开始下载"按钮启动任务。界面中央的进度条会实时显示整体完成百分比,右侧信息面板则动态更新每个文件的下载状态、速度和预计剩余时间。
4. 结果查看与管理(1分钟)
下载完成后,工具会自动打开目标文件夹,所有文件已按"年/月/日/作者"的层级结构自动分类存储。双击任意视频文件即可预览,右键点击文件还可进行"打开所在位置"、"复制文件路径"等快捷操作。系统同时生成了download_log.csv文件,记录了所有下载任务的详细信息,包括URL、文件大小、耗时、状态等,便于后续统计分析。
四、进阶应用技巧:四大场景化效率提升策略
掌握批量去水印技巧:实现100个视频的无水印处理
智能工具的去水印功能采用"图像识别+像素修复"的复合算法,工作原理类似Photoshop的内容识别填充工具。在"高级设置"中开启"自动去水印"选项后,系统会通过模板匹配定位视频中的水印区域,然后利用相邻像素信息进行智能修复。实测显示,对于抖音平台常见的右上角水印,去除成功率达98%,处理后的视频在1080P分辨率下几乎看不出修复痕迹。建议批量处理时勾选"后台处理"选项,工具会在下载完成后自动启动去水印任务,不影响新任务的创建。
优化直播内容保存方法:三种录制模式应对不同场景
针对直播内容的特殊性,工具提供了三种录制模式:实时录制模式适合正在进行的直播,延迟控制在10秒以内,如同使用DVR录制电视节目;预约录制模式可设置开始时间,适合提前知晓的直播活动;回放下载模式则用于获取已结束直播的完整录像。在"直播"标签页中,用户可选择清晰度(从流畅到4K)、是否录制弹幕、分段时长等参数。特别推荐"智能分段"功能,系统会根据直播内容自动分割精彩片段,避免生成单个GB级别的大文件。
构建自动化采集任务:利用任务调度实现无人值守
通过"任务计划"功能,用户可设置周期性采集任务,如同设置闹钟自动唤醒工具工作。例如配置"每天23:00自动下载指定用户更新的视频",工具会在设定时间启动,完成后自动关闭并发送邮件通知。高级用户还可通过编写简单的Python脚本扩展任务逻辑,如"下载点赞数超过1万的视频"、"跳过已下载的重复内容"等。任务调度功能使采集工作从"主动触发"转变为"被动接收",每月可节省约8小时的人工操作时间。
实现跨平台资源整合:建立个人视频素材库
工具的"素材管理"模块提供了元数据提取和标签功能,下载时会自动获取视频的发布时间、点赞数、评论内容等信息,并支持用户添加自定义标签。通过"搜索"功能,可按关键词、日期、来源平台等多维度筛选素材,就像在视频版的"豆瓣读书"中查找内容。建议定期使用"整理工具"对素材库进行优化,包括重复文件检测、低质量视频筛选、格式统一转换等,保持素材库的有序性和可用性。
五、未来技术展望:智能采集的三大发展方向
智能视频采集技术正朝着"更智能、更深度、更协同"的方向发展。下一代工具将引入AI内容识别功能,能够自动分析视频内容主题、情感倾向甚至关键帧信息,就像给视频装上"智能标签",使素材检索效率提升10倍。想象一下,只需输入"2023年夏天海边日落的视频",系统就能从 thousands of files 中精准找到匹配内容。
分布式采集网络是另一重要发展方向,通过多节点协同工作,可突破单个IP的访问限制,同时从多个来源获取资源,下载速度理论上可随节点数量线性增长。这类似于快递行业的"分仓配送"模式,将一个大任务分解给多个区域的仓库同时处理。测试数据显示,8节点分布式系统可将大型视频专辑的下载时间从2小时缩短至15分钟。
最具颠覆性的将是创作流程的深度整合,未来的采集工具将不再是独立应用,而是融入整个内容创作生态。例如,采集完成后自动将素材导入剪辑软件,并基于AI分析提供剪辑建议;或者根据视频内容自动生成字幕和文案初稿。这种端到端的解决方案,就像从原料采购到成品出厂的一体化生产线,将内容创作的全流程效率提升到新高度。
实操思考题
结合你的创作场景,如何利用工具的"任务计划"功能设计一套自动化采集方案?需要考虑哪些因素(如更新频率、存储空间、网络带宽等)?
针对不同类型的视频素材(如教程类、娱乐类、新闻类),你会如何设置标签体系来优化素材管理?尝试设计一个包含5-8个核心标签的分类方案。
如果需要下载某个垂直领域的大量视频(如美食教程),如何利用工具的批量功能和去重机制,确保高效获取高质量、无重复的素材资源?
【免费下载链接】douyin-downloader项目地址: https://gitcode.com/GitHub_Trending/do/douyin-downloader
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考